Sherlock机器视觉软件深度解析:功能与界面介绍
需积分: 39 84 浏览量
更新于2024-08-16
收藏 3.94MB PPT 举报
"Sherlock是一款功能强大的机器视觉应用软件,专为自动化检测设计,具备易于配置、无需传统编程的特点。它提供了一个基于Windows的图形式环境,拥有丰富的图像处理工具和算法,如Landmark位置标定、Calibration刻度校准、Search区域搜索和Color Processing颜色处理等。Sherlock包含多种视觉应用工具箱,如ROI选择、预处理器、定位、测量、标定、分析、读码和OCR功能。用户界面直观,包括主菜单栏、主工具栏以及图像窗口,支持脚本编辑和I/O接口定制,便于调试和定制算法。程序窗口展示算法处理过程和结果,变量类型包括Number、Boolean、String、Point和Line,可进行数组操作。用户可以根据逻辑需求自由排列程序单元。"
Sherlock是一款机器视觉领域的专业软件,它的核心功能涵盖了自动化检测的多个方面:
1. **Landmark位置标定**:此功能用于确定和标记图像中的特定点或特征,以便后续处理或跟踪。这在机器人导航、物体识别和定位等场景中非常有用。
2. **Calibration刻度校准**:通过对摄像头进行校准,可以纠正图像的几何变形,确保测量结果的准确性。这对于需要精确测量的应用至关重要,如产品尺寸检查或精密装配。
3. **Search区域搜索**:Sherlock提供了高效的模式查找功能,可以在图像中搜索特定图案或特征,适用于质量控制和缺陷检测。
4. **Color Processing颜色处理**:通过颜色处理,Sherlock能够识别和分析不同颜色的像素,这对于颜色分类、颜色匹配和颜色异常检测等应用十分关键。
此外,Sherlock的其他亮点包括:
- **多应用工具箱**:提供各种感兴趣区域选择、预处理操作、定位和测量工具,以及高级分析功能,如Blob分析和边缘计数。
- **强大的读码和OCR功能**:能够准确读取条形码、二维码和字符,适用于物流追踪、生产追溯等领域。
- **脚本编辑工具**:用户可以自定义算法,增强软件的功能,适应特定的检测需求。
- **灵活的I/O接口**:支持与PLC和VB前端的连接,方便与其他自动化设备集成。
Sherlock的用户界面设计友好,通过主菜单栏和工具栏,用户可以轻松控制程序的运行、调试和外观设置。图像窗口允许用户直观地查看和操作图像,而程序窗口则清晰展示处理流程和结果,使开发者能更好地理解和优化算法布局。
Sherlock是一款功能强大、易用且高度可定制的机器视觉软件,广泛应用于制造业、物流、科研等多个领域,能够有效地提升自动化检测的效率和精度。
点击了解资源详情
点击了解资源详情
点击了解资源详情
1279 浏览量
3425 浏览量
317 浏览量
277 浏览量
点击了解资源详情
琳琅破碎
- 粉丝: 20
- 资源: 2万+
最新资源
- FLASH四宝贝之-使用ActionScript.3.0组件
- 《j2ee开发全程实录+》.pdf
- 精通 JavaScript.pdf
- 矩阵理论+Matrix+Theory
- JSP2_0技术手册.pdf
- 图书馆读者网络服务系统的架构与实现
- 振荡器模拟知识20090406
- 推荐Java 学习资料——Java技能百练.pdf
- 深入浅出Struts2.pdf
- Hibernate开发指南.pdf
- 代理中Domino对域的解析和GetItemValue使用方法
- EJB3.pdf EJB3.pdf
- VHDL电路设计例代码集.doc
- photoshop快捷键
- 俄罗斯方块VC++课程设计
- modelsim学习资源包